He Was Rejected From RADA Twice. Then He Became Sherlock Holmes.
Benedict Cumberbatch did not have a smooth path into acting.
Before drama school, before the BBC, before any of it — he applied to the Royal Academy of Dramatic Art twice. He was rejected both times.
RADA is considered one of the most prestigious acting conservatories in the world. Its alumni include Anthony Hopkins, Roger Moore, and Kenneth Branagh. Getting in is genuinely difficult. Not getting in, for someone who believes acting is what they're meant to do, is a particular kind of rejection — it's not just a closed door, it's an institution telling you that your instincts about yourself might be wrong.
